A type of through-hole Hall current sensor

This utility model discloses a through-hole Hall current sensor, including a housing, a through-hole fuse, a magnetic ring, a Hall element, a circuit board, pins, contacts, and a socket. The magnetic ring, Hall element, and circuit board are fixed inside the housing. The magnetic ring has an air gap, and the Hall element is located in the air gap. The lower end of the Hall element is connected to the circuit board, and the pins are connected to the circuit board and extend out of the housing. The through-hole fuse passes through the housing and the internal magnetic ring, and both ends of the through-hole fuse are contacts. The socket includes a base plate, a slot, and a pin slot. The contacts are inserted into the slot and are in complete contact with the slot, and the pins are inserted into the pin slot and are in complete contact with the pin slot. In the actual operation and maintenance application of photovoltaic power plants, if a current sensor failure occurs, it can be directly hot-swapped, which greatly improves the operation and maintenance efficiency and reduces the operation and maintenance cost.

A method and system for detecting defects in rail fasteners using multi-source data fusion

This invention provides a method and system for detecting defects in rail fasteners using multi-source data fusion, comprising: acquiring and registering paired grayscale and depth images of fasteners; labeling fastener defects in each pair of images and constructing a multimodal dataset of rail fastener defects; inputting the grayscale and depth images of fasteners from the dataset into a multimodal rail fastener defect detection model, and outputting the fastener defect detection results. The model includes: a two-stream backbone network, a multimodal feature fusion network, and a head network; the two-stream backbone network is used to extract features from the input grayscale and depth images in parallel; the multimodal feature fusion network is used to fuse features of different modalities and scales; and the head network is used to identify and locate fastener defects of three different sizes: large, medium, and small. This invention can detect defects in rail fasteners.

Vacuum automatic feeding device

This utility model discloses a vacuum automatic feeding device, belonging to the field of vacuum automatic feeding technology. It includes a dust collection box containing a filter device. The filter device includes a mounting plate with two rows of filter elements mounted on it. The mounting plate has through holes, and each filter element has a snap-fit ​​part that passes through the through holes. The snap-fit ​​part has a slot. A limiting device is mounted on the mounting plate, including two movable main snap-fit ​​plates. The two main snap-fit ​​plates are snapped into the slots to maintain the stability of the filter elements. A synchronizing element enables the main snap-fit ​​plates and auxiliary snap-fit ​​plates to move synchronously. Multiple filter elements can be installed or removed simultaneously. Compared to the traditional method of individual installation and removal, this significantly reduces maintenance time, improves equipment operation and maintenance efficiency, and reduces production downtime.
